    Car Key Reprogramming

    Reprogramming your car key is programming the chip blank on the replacement key to make it compatible for your vehicle. It's much more effective than purchasing a key from a dealer, and you will save money.

    Locksmiths are typically the ones who execute this process. They will employ a tool that connects directly to the OBD-II connector and then uses software specifically designed for your vehicle.

    What is the most important programming?

    Reprogramming your car keys is the procedure of changing a blank chip in your new key or replacement key to match the current settings on your vehicle. You can now use the key to open the door and start your vehicle. You can also do this if your current key gets damaged or lost. Car key reprogramming is usually done by professional locksmiths with the necessary equipment and software for doing so.

    The process is relatively simple, but will vary depending on your car's make and model. You will find the instructions for reprogramming in your vehicle's user manual. There are also guides online that are based on a standard procedure that is applicable to all automobiles.

    To reprogram a new or replacement car key, you will first turn off the car off. Insert the key and turn it on again. The security light will come on and remain lit for a short period of time until the key is programmed. After this, you can remove your key. You will need to repeat this process for each additional key you want to reprogram.

    You can test your key after changing it's programming by turning on the car without starting it. The sound of the car lock turning should confirm that the reprogramming process was successful.

    If you're in hurry and don't have the time to follow the detailed instructions, you can contact your local auto locksmith for assistance. They can program your new or replacement keys in a matter of minutes, avoiding time and hassle from ordering one from the dealership.

    To do so, they will need connect their personal computer to the onboard diagnostics port (usually located under the dashboard) and use a specific software to create a new code that matches the vehicle's settings. Only licensed locksmiths with the right training and certifications are permitted to use this software. They must also adhere to strict guidelines to avoid damaging your vehicle or causing other issues.

    how much to programme a car key do I accomplish this?

    Reprogramming keys for cars is a complicated procedure that requires special software. Locksmiths are fortunately equipped with the tools and know-how needed to perform this task. They connect their computers to the vehicle's OBD port which is usually located underneath the dashboard. From there, they can access the programming code needed. The new key can then be programmed to work with the car's computer system. This process is not without risks. A bad connection could destroy the microchip's information, rendering the key ineffective.

    Some car manufacturers have restrictions on key changing. For instance, keys for valet allow drivers to start and operate their vehicles, but they don't allow them access to the storage compartments or interior of the car. They require input of the dealership or manufacturer to be modified. Other vehicles make use of a combination of key fobs and traditional keys. This setup is called a "smart key." The smart key contains an electronic transponder that controls the car, as well as a regular key that unlocks the doors and turns on the engine. Depending on the car's model, it may also have buttons that set the music preferences, controls for climate and the seat position.

    Key fobs that come equipped with the smart key include two buttons. The top button turns on the engine, while the lower one controls music preferences or controls for climate. The smart key must be in the vehicle's ignition for it to function, so it's essential to have a functioning key on the go. Reprogramming a smartkey is exactly the same as reprogramming any other key. First, insert the working key into the ignition and turn it on. Press the lock button of the fob that you want to reprogram. The key will be programmed when the locks sound. Repeat the process for any additional keys you'd like to program.

    Where can I find a locksmith?

    In the past, a locksmith would take the blank key from your house, car or whatever, and play it inside the lock, and then cut a few notches in order to turn off the lock. Nowadays, however, many automobiles have computer technology that requires a chip-integrated key or fob to function. The keys must be programmed to your specific vehicle, either by a professional locksmith service or a mechanic/dealer.

    Depending on the make/model of your vehicle, you may be able to do it yourself. You'll need a functioning key to do this, but if your spare is good and you are willing risk reprogramming your original and save time and money. Certain cars are so complicated that they require a specialist to do the programming, but there are some that can program yourself with the appropriate tools.
